Dr. Shoeleh Shams is an Associate Professor in the Teaching Stream at Carleton University specializing in Environmental Engineering. She holds M.A.Sc. degrees from Isfahan University and the University of Waterloo, along with a Ph.D. from the University of Waterloo. Dr. Shams's academic pursuits are concentrated on the design and analysis of engineering experiments, process analysis, and environmental engineering systems modelling. She has taught various courses including EGEN 5401 on Physical Processes Water Wastewater Treatment, ECOR 2050 on Design/Analysis of Engineering Experiments, and ENVE 5702 on Physico-Chemical Processes in the environment. Her work is characterized by a dedication to advancing educational methods in engineering and a commitment to applied research in environmental processes.
